One such example is Stranger Things, an immensely popular original series which debuted in 2016 and has been a roaring success ever since.

The sci-fi show orbits around a group of children who get drawn into a world of top-secret government experiments, supernatural forces and creatures from other dimensions. Stranger Things was conceived as a love letter to the movies and TV shows of the 1980s, which made it a sensation that it is today.



The second season of Stranger Things aired in 2017, and after waiting for two long years, the fans were finally treated with the third season on July 4, 2019, with all eight episodes available for streaming.

The second season concluded with Eleven (Millie Bobby Brown) closing the gate to the Upside Down, but failing to defeat the Mind Slayer. Season three picks off a year later, in 1985, when the group is going through certain difficult changes.

Eleven and Mike (Finn Wolfhard) have developed a romantic relationship and so have Lucas (Caleb McLaughlin) and Max (Sadie Sink) which isn’t sitting well with Will (Noah Schnapp). The change in the relationship dynamics has not only created a distance between the children, but also between Hopper (David Harbour) and Eleven.

A new mall, Starcourt, has now become the centre of attention for the citizen of Hawkins. While our beloved characters are busy worrying about their personal problems, new enemies have surfaced and the old ones have evolved. The group has to come together, keeping their changing dynamics aside, to take down evil and solve mysteries to save the world again.

Stranger Things has surely returned with a bang and has set new viewership records for Netflix. The streaming service announced that around 40.7 million household accounts watched the show in the first four days of release. According to TV ratings giant Nielsen, 824,000 people binge watched the entire season on first day of its release. This is surely testament to the show’s huge popularity.
